Boosting Productivity and Efficiency

Investing in physical capital can greatly contribute to boosting a firm’s productivity and efficiency. By acquiring new machinery, equipment, or technology, a firm can streamline its production processes and increase output. Upgrading outdated or inefficient equipment can result in time savings, reduced labor costs, and improved quality of goods or services.

One way physical capital investments can enhance productivity is by automating manual processes. By replacing repetitive or labor-intensive tasks with automated machinery or software systems, firms can increase their production capacity and reduce the risk of human error. This can free up employees’ time to focus on more skilled and strategic tasks, leading to higher overall productivity.

Furthermore, investing in physical capital can lead to efficiency gains through economies of scale. By increasing the scale of production, firms can benefit from lower average costs per unit, as fixed costs are spread across a larger production volume. This can result in higher profit margins or allow firms to lower their prices, gaining a competitive advantage in the market.

In addition, modernizing equipment and technology can also improve the quality of goods or services. By using state-of-the-art machinery or tools, firms can produce high-quality products that meet or exceed customer expectations. This can lead to higher customer satisfaction, repeat business, and positive word-of-mouth referrals, ultimately boosting the firm’s reputation and profitability.

To effectively capture and measure the impact of physical capital investments on productivity and efficiency, firms can use key performance indicators (KPIs). These KPIs can include metrics such as output per worker, production cycle time, defect rates, and customer satisfaction scores. By regularly monitoring these indicators, firms can identify areas for improvement and make informed decisions about further investments in physical capital.

Mitigating Risks and Uncertainties

Investing in physical capital involves risks and uncertainties that can impact a firm’s financial stability and success. However, there are various strategies that firms employ to mitigate these risks and uncertainties.

Risk assessment and analysis

Before making any significant investment in physical capital, firms conduct a thorough risk assessment and analysis. This process involves identifying potential risks and uncertainties, evaluating their potential impact, and determining the likelihood of occurrence. By understanding the risks involved, firms can make informed decisions and develop appropriate risk management strategies.

Diversification

Diversifying investments is another way firms mitigate risks and uncertainties. By spreading their investments across different industries, geographic regions, and asset classes, firms can reduce their exposure to specific risks. Diversification allows firms to mitigate the impact of any adverse events in one area by benefiting from positive outcomes in other areas.

For example, a manufacturing company may invest in different types of machinery to reduce the risk of relying too heavily on a single technology. Similarly, firms may diversify their investments geographically to minimize the impact of regional economic downturns.

Additionally, firms may choose to diversify their sources of funding by seeking loans or financing from multiple sources. This reduces their dependency on a single lender and provides flexibility in managing financial risks.

Hedging

Firms may also use hedging strategies to mitigate risks and uncertainties associated with investing in physical capital. Hedging involves taking offsetting positions in financial instruments or contracts to reduce the impact of adverse price movements or other factors.

For example, a firm may hedge against fluctuations in commodity prices by entering into futures contracts or options. This allows them to lock in a specific price for inputs or outputs, protecting them from adverse price movements that could negatively impact their profitability.

In conclusion, firms invest in physical capital considering the risks and uncertainties associated with such investments. Through risk assessment, diversification, and hedging strategies, they can mitigate these risks and increase their chances of financial success.

How do physical and human capital differ, and why are both important factors of production?

Physical capital includes tangible assets like machinery, buildings, and raw materials, essential for producing goods and services. Human capital, on the other hand, refers to the skills, knowledge, and expertise of individuals. Both are vital factors of production because physical capital is necessary for the actual production process, while human capital is crucial for innovation, operation, and improving efficiency, contributing collectively to economic development.

What role does working capital play in a firm’s operational efficiency?

Working capital plays a critical role in a firm’s operational efficiency by ensuring that it has sufficient short-term assets to cover its short-term liabilities. This liquidity is crucial for day-to-day operations, enabling a firm to meet its operational needs and financial obligations on time.
